Sutherland Theatre, built in the 1970s as part of a partnership between the Town of Humboldt and Humboldt Collegiate Institute, was torn down on September 20. The Journal was able to get inside the theatre the morning of September 19 to grab a few last photos of the space before the machines came in and began to take it apart around 2 p.m. on September 20. Demolition of the theatre, which was connected to the old HCI building, is part of the plan of Horizon School Division to construct a new Humboldt Public School out of parts of the old high school, and new additions.
